Cyprus Casinos Nicosia (C2 Nicosia) has opened its doors to the public. It is the first authorized casino to open in the capital and the first satellite to launch following the temporary casino opening in Limassol in June.


Craig Ballantyne, Property President of City of Dreams Mediterranean and Cyprus Casinos, said he was pleased to see the new addition to the C2 portfolio.

 “C2 will significantly contribute to the efforts of the Cypriot government to combat illegal gaming.”

He said “100 people have been employed at the location in Nicosia, bringing the total number of Melco staff in Cyprus to over 700 individuals, the vast majority being Cypriot citizens.”

C2 Nicosia is located on Neas Engomis Street No35, with a total area of 970 m2 and features five live tables and 50 slot machines.

It is also home to another Columbia Bistro restaurant and bar. It boasts a similar interior design and identity as C2 Limassol, offering the same high-quality experience and service visitors to the temporary  Limassol casino enjoy.

The Nicosia casino is open Monday to Friday from 3 p.m. until 6 a.m. and 24-hours on weekends, public holidays and holiday seasons.

There is no membership required by visitors must be aged over 21.

The next Cyprus Casinos Larnaca (“C2 Larnaca”), the second satellite casino, is also scheduled to open at Larnaca International Airport later in December.

Cyprus Casinos is the first in the Republic licensed to the the Melco Group that is building City of Dreams Mediterranean in Limassol – Europe’s biggest integrated casino resort.

Additional satellite casinos are also scheduled to open in Paphos and Ayia Napa.
